Overview
- Denver won on Wil Lutz’s 27-yard field goal after Bo Nix’s early touchdown, then sealed it with a fourth-and-8 sack at the Broncos’ 44.
- New York finished with 82 total yards and minus-10 net passing yards, the NFL’s lowest in a game since 1998.
- The Jets briefly led 11-10 after a third-quarter safety, having earlier produced their first takeaway of the season to set up a field goal.
- Garrett Wilson was visibly upset over the decision to let the first-half clock expire; Glenn defended the choice and is now the first Jets coach to open 0-6.
- Glenn said Wilson played through a hip issue and will undergo tests, as protection, play-calling and leadership face renewed scrutiny before the Panthers visit next week.
